(Clayton, MO) — The case of a St. Louis man accused of killing a SIUE student will be heard before a grand jury. A judge set a preliminary hearing date of June 29th yesterday for Michael Gordon. The 24-year-old is charged with murder in the death of Taylor Clark of St. Jacob. Authorities say the two met at the MTC trucking Center in Hazelwood, Missouri earlier this month after Gordon contacted Clark about a car he was selling on Craigslist. Police believe Gordon, who is an employee of the facility, shot Clark and hid his body nearby. Clark and the car he was attempting to sell were both discovered the next day.
